def parse_cli_flags(args: list) -> Namespace:
"""Parser for cli values.
Parameters
----------
args:list
Is a list of all passed values.
Returns
-------
Namespace
"""
parser = argparse.ArgumentParser(
description="Tuxbot - OpenSource bot",
usage="tuxbot [arguments]",
)
parser.add_argument(
"--version",
"-V",
action="store_true",
help="Show tuxbot's used version",
)
parser.add_argument(
"--debug", action="store_true", help="Show debug information."
)
parser.add_argument(
"--token", "-T", type=str, help="Run Tuxbot with passed token"
)
return parser.parse_args(args)
async def shutdown_handler(tux: Tux, signal_type, exit_code=None) -> None:
"""Handler when the bot shutdown
It cancels all running task.
Parameters
----------
tux:Tux
Object for the bot.
signal_type:int, None
Exiting signal code.
exit_code:None|int
Code to show when exiting.
"""
if signal_type:
log.info("%s received. Quitting...", signal_type)
elif exit_code is None:
log.info("Shutting down from unhandled exception")
tux.shutdown_code = ExitCodes.CRITICAL
if exit_code is not None:
tux.shutdown_code = exit_code
await tux.shutdown()
async def run_bot(tux: Tux, cli_flags: Namespace) -> None:
"""This run the bot.
Parameters
----------
tux:Tux
Object for the bot.
cli_flags:Namespace
All different flags passed in the console.
Returns
-------
None
When exiting, this function return None.
"""
data_path = data_manager.data_path
tuxbot.logging.init_logging(10, location=data_path / "logs")
log.debug("====Basic Config====")
log.debug("Data Path: %s", data_path)
if cli_flags.token:
token = cli_flags.token
else:
token = tux.config.Core.token
if not token:
log.critical("Token must be set if you want to login.")
sys.exit(ExitCodes.CRITICAL)
try:
await tux.load_packages()
console.print()
await tux.start(token=token)
except discord.LoginFailure:
log.critical("This token appears to be invalid.")
console.print()
console.print(
"[prompt.invalid]This token appears to be valid. [i]exiting...[/i]"
)
sys.exit(ExitCodes.CRITICAL)
except Exception as e:
log.critical(e)
raise e
return None
def run() -> None:
"""Main function"""
tux = None
cli_flags = parse_cli_flags(sys.argv[1:])
if cli_flags.debug:
debug_info()
elif cli_flags.version:
rprint(f"Tuxbot V{version_info.major}")
rprint(f"Complete Version: {__version__}")
sys.exit(os.EX_OK)
loop = asyncio.new_event_loop()
asyncio.set_event_loop(loop)
try:
tux = Tux(
cli_flags=cli_flags,
description="Tuxbot, made from and for OpenSource",
dm_help=None,
)
loop.run_until_complete(run_bot(tux, cli_flags))
except KeyboardInterrupt:
console.print(
" [red]Please use <prefix>quit instead of Ctrl+C to Shutdown!"
)
log.warning("Please use <prefix>quit instead of Ctrl+C to Shutdown!")
log.info("Received KeyboardInterrupt")
console.print("[i]Trying to shutdown...")
if tux is not None:
loop.run_until_complete(shutdown_handler(tux, signal.SIGINT))
except SystemExit as exc:
log.info("Shutting down with exit code: %s", exc.code)
if tux is not None:
loop.run_until_complete(shutdown_handler(tux, None, exc.code))
raise
except Exception as exc:
log.error("Unexpected exception (%s): ", type(exc))
console.print_exception(show_locals=True)
if tux is not None:
loop.run_until_complete(shutdown_handler(tux, None, 1))
finally:
loop.run_until_complete(loop.shutdown_asyncgens())
log.info("Please wait, cleaning up a bit more")
loop.run_until_complete(asyncio.sleep(1))
asyncio.set_event_loop(None)
loop.stop()
loop.close()
exit_code = ExitCodes.CRITICAL if tux is None else tux.shutdown_code
sys.exit(exit_code)
